The location quotient (LQ) of 1.0 indicates that Virginia has an average concentration of Locomotive Engineers professionals, similar to the national average employment distribution.

Note: Location Quotient (LQ) is the ratio of the percentage of workers in an occupation in a given area to the percentage in that occupation nationwide. An LQ > 1.0 means above-average concentration; < 1.0 means below-average.

What Does a Locomotive Engineers Earn in Virginia?

The average annual salary for a Locomotive Engineers in Virginia is $85,310. For a detailed breakdown by percentile, entry-level, median, and senior salaries, see the comprehensive salary guide below.
